  1. Well, we can turn back to our reading in 1 Corinthians 15.

  2. !

  3. The sting of death is sin, and the power of sin is the law.

  4. But thanks be to God who gives us the victory through our Lord Jesus Christ.

  5. Therefore, my beloved brothers, be steadfast, immovable, always abounding in the work of the Lord,

  6. knowing that in the Lord your labor is not in vain.

  7. 1 Corinthians 15 is such a wonderful chapter as a whole.

  8. I remember when, before James McKeever left the congregation here,

  9. he went through the whole of this chapter just looking at the wonder of the resurrection

  10. and all that it means, and such a powerful passage.

  11. And it really does give us a sense of focus on what we are to look at and keep our eyes fixed upon.

  123. So there's three things in this verse,

  124. verse 58.

  125. I just wanted to take out of this verse this evening.

  126. And the first is that sense of standing strong,

  127. be steadfast, immovable,

  128. standing strong.

  129. The second is giving ourselves,

  130. always abounding in the work of the Lord.

  131. And then the third thing is going on in faith,

  132. keeping the faith,

  133. knowing that in the Lord your labor is not in vain.

  336. The word

  337. steadfast there,

  338. it literally means

  339. rooted

  340. and grounded.

  341. Strength

  342. is rooted

  343. and grounded.

  344. It is

  345. immovable.

  346. We see around us

  347. when the winds

  348. come that

  349. those trees

  350. and the castle

  351. grounds

  352. that are weak roots,

  353. the wind

  354. will blow them over.

  355. But here

  356. we are being told

  357. that when we are

  358. in the Lord

  359. we have that

  360. steadfast,

  361. immovable,

  362. rooted and

  363. grounded

  364. in Him.

  365. We have a strength

  366. that the Word

  367. of God

  368. promises.

  369. Immovable

  370. has behind

  371. that sense

  372. of being stubborn.

  373. And we often

  374. think of being

  375. stubborn as being

  376. something negative.

  377. But it's very much

  378. a positive here.

  379. Therefore,

  380. my beloved brothers,

  381. be steadfast,

  382. immovable.

  383. There are times

  384. when stubbornness

  385. is appropriate

  386. when it comes

  387. to the things

  388. of God.

  389. To be steadfast,

  390. immovable in them.

  391. Not to be shaken

  392. by other

  393. false teachings

  394. that we hear.

  395. Not to be shaken

  396. by people

  397. who mock our faith

  398. or ridicule

  399. or anything like that.

  400. But to see

  401. death,

  402. sting,

  403. sin

  404. is dealt with.

  405. There is victory

  406. in Christ.

  407. Therefore,

  408. we can be

  409. steadfast

  410. and immovable.
